Property Description for 101 Warren Street, 2150

Located on the 21st floor of Tribeca's finest full-service condominium, Apt. #2150 is a coveted NE corner unit offering 1,771sf with 2 beds, 3 full baths, walnut floors and floor-to-ceiling windows offering dynamic and iconic downtown New York City views throughout. This is the most desirable two-bedroom layout in the building and it's easy to see why. A spacious open chef's kitchen features a generous 36" subzero refrigerator, Miele 5 burner cook top stove with matching wall ovens, and an integrated Miele dishwasher along with a beautiful enlarged custom Caesarstone countertop ideal for conversation and casual dining.

The large 26" X 15" corner great room features dramatic floor to ceiling windows providing exceptional light from north and east exposures as well as breathtaking park and city views as far north as the Chrysler Building and east beyond the Brooklyn Bridge. Off the great room is one of two accesses points to the functional 158sf covered loggia, a private outdoor oasis absolutely perfect for dining or relaxing in the fresh air. The 13" X 16" primary bedroom features a custom built-in mirrored dressing vanity and wardrobe, along with an oversized walk-in closet with custom built-ins, and a spa-like marble clad en-suite bath with large soaking tub & separate glass enclosed rain shower. There is an additional 13" X 13" second bedroom, also with private en-suite bath, and there is a full 3rd guest bath off the entrance foyer opposite a large entry closet. Don't forget the capacious pantry closet with Bosch W/D.

101 Warren Street is a full-service pet friendly luxury condominium designed by world renowned architects Skidmore, Owings & Merrill. Located between West and Greenwich Streets, 101 Warren conveniently sits above a Whole Foods Market, SoulCycle. The Building also has a 24-hour attended on-site parking garage easily accessible via the lobby. The building features a 24-hour attended lobby and concierge desk, while the fifth floor features a brand new 9,130 square foot, stunning amenities space designed by Clodagh Designs, as well as a state-of-the-art fitness center, managed by "The Wright Fit". There is also an outdoor deck sanctuary - spa area with treatment, sauna and steam rooms, Yoga/Pilates studio, residence only lounge with screening area and a fireplace, a large conference/TV room with a separate catering and demo kitchen, a children's playroom, an office/study, multiple outdoor lounges and decks with a Zen water garden and "Atrium" with a pine tree forest consisting of 101 trees designed by Thomas Balsley Associates. Additionally, the condominium is pet friendly, offers bicycle storage and additional storage.

The building is surrounded by parks and is in close proximity to public transportation. Nearby attractions include Rockefeller Park, the shops at Westfield and Brookfield Place and an endless array of celebrated restaurants.

Quick Profile

TriBeCa, named after the small geographic triangle below Canal Street. It’s not really a triangle, it's a quadrilateral and it's bounded by West Street, Broadway, and Chambers Street. It’s a little too late for a name change and besides, QuaBeCa doesn't sound half as cool as Tribeca.  

One of New York City’s more notable acronymed neighborhoods, TriBeCa is known for its trendy boutiques, fabolous restaurants, historical landmarks, and resident celebrity lofts. It still holds the title of one of the coolest places to live in New York City. 

TriBeCa is one of the first residential neighborhoods of New York City. Way back in 1700’s wealthy New Yorkers built homes and maintained gardens in what is now TriBeca. 

Later in history it shifted from residential to warehouses, commerce and markets. After the Civil War, shipping hubs moved from the East River to the Hudson River and revitalized areas like the South Street Seaport and TriBeca. When shipping and commerce increased, the area soon became a favorite spot for wholesalers to store their goods in large industrial warehouses. 

Just like its neighbor SoHo, TriBeCa boasts one of the world’s largest collections of wrought-iron facades and Neo-Grecian architecture.
